An Ibex is a specialist off-road vehicle, ready-built or supplied as a kit to build with donor parts from a Land Rover Defender on a spaceframe chassis. The Ibex can be delivered with different wheel bases and body type.

Among other features, the Ibex can be built or delivered with Foer’s patented Vector winching system. A winch is mounted centrally in the vehicle, and the cable runs to fairleads front and rear. This allows the vehicle to pull in either direction, or pull out the cable and secure it both ways, so that the vehicle can pull along the cable like a cable car. [1]

Ibex are manufactured in the UK by Foers Engineering Ltd.

In engineering, a serviceability failure occurs when a structure does not collapse, but rather fails to meet the required specifications. For example, severe wind may cause an excess of vibration at a pedestrian bridge making it impossible to cross it safely or comfortably. Similar excessive vibrations can be caused by pedestrians due to their walking, running, or jumping. Similarly, storm conditions may cause water to spill over a coastal structure, so that boats are not safe behind the structure.

In medicine an ectopia is a displacement or malposition of an organ of the body. Most ectopias are congenital but some may happen later in life.

  • Ectopia lentis is the displacement of the crystalline lens of the eye
  • Ectopia cordis is the displacement of the heart outside the body during fetal development
  • Renal ectopia occurs when both kidneys occur on the same side of the body
  • Ectopic pregnancy occurs when the fertilized egg implants anywhere other than the uterine wall
  • Cardiac ectopy occurs when electrical signals for a heartbeat originate in the wrong part of the heart muscle.

In molecular biology a gene is ectopically expressed when it is expressed in an abnormal place.

County Road 92 is a county highway in Collier County, Florida. It extends from State Road 951 in Marco, Florida east to U.S. Route 41 (State Road 90) in Royal Palm Hammock. It was formerly State Road 92.

The Dodge EPIC was a concept car created by Chrysler Corporation under its brand Dodge. The EPIC was first shown at the 1992 North American International Auto Show. EPIC stands for Electric Power Inter-urban Commuter. It was the first hybrid minivan.


Engine and Design

The EPIC uses an I4 engine which is powered by an emission-free powertrain. The powertrain features nickel iron batteries that can give up to 120 miles on only one charge. The EPIC uses a four-gear automatic transmission. The design was at the time more futuristic. Unlike any other minivan, the EPIC had the modern oval-shaped body, this style was inspiration for the design of the third generation of the Chrysler Minivans. This vehicle was also one of the first signs of the hybrid vehicles.

A Is for Accident, a collection of live recordings from 2001-2003, is the first album by The Dresden Dolls, which was released on May 27, 2003 by Important Records. Future pressings were handled by 8ft Records and didn’t include the bootleg recording of the band covering “Stand By Your Man” by Tammy Wynette. All other songs were written and composed by Amanda Palmer.

In military science, a soft-skinned vehicle is any vehicle that is not armored. This includes trucks, jeeps and cars.

In mathematics, an Erdős cardinal (named after Paul Erdős) is a certain kind of large cardinal number.

Formally, a cardinal number κ which is the least cardinal such that for every function f: κ < ω → {0, 1} there is a set of order type α that is homogeneous for f, is called an α-Erdős cardinal.

Existence of zero sharp implies that the constructible universe L satisfies “for every countable ordinal α, there is an α-Erdős cardinal”. In fact, for every indiscernible κ, Lκ satisfies “for every ordinal α, there is an α-Erdős cardinal in Coll(ω, α) (the generic collapse to make α countable)”.

However, existence of an ω1-Erdős cardinal implies existence of zero sharp. If f is the satisfaction relation for L (using ordinal parameters), then existence of zero sharp is equivalent to there being an ω1-Erdős ordinal with respect to f.

If κ is α-Erdős, then it is α-Erdős in every transitive model satisfying “α is countable”.

A single vehicle collision or single-vehicle accident is, as the name implies, a type of road traffic accident in which only one vehicle is involved.

The normal inference is that the cause is operator error. The dominant cause of single-vehicle accidents is excessive speed. Some roads are particularly notorious for these crashes, leading to them being termed “dangerous roads”. Some vehicles have unpredictable car handling characteristics and/or defects, which can increase the potential for a single-vehicle accident.

Another common cause is that the vehicle may leave the roadway. This can be particularly dangerous, since the driver most likely does not expect it and the vehicle was most likely not made to do it, especially at speed. This leaves very little time to react.

The term single-vehicle collision is not generally used unless the rider/driver and passengers of the vehicle are the only ones injured: although in some cases innocent bystanders (e.g. pedestrians or cyclists) can also be hurt or killed, the term single-vehicle accident is unlikely to be used to describe such collisions.

The Future Combat Systems Recovery and Maintenance Vehicle (FRMV) is the recovery and maintenance system for employment within both the Unit of Action (UA) and Unit of Employment (UE) and contributes to sustaining and generating combat power to the Future Force structure. Each Unit of Action (UA) will have a small number of 2-3 man Combat Repair Teams within the organic Forward Support Battalion (FSB) to perform field maintenance requirements beyond the capabilities of the crew chief/crew, more in-depth Battle Damage Assessment Repair (BDAR), and limited recovery operations. The Recovery and Maintenance Vehicle (FRMV) is designed to hold a crew of three with additional space for three additional recovered crew. The Recovery and Maintenance Vehicle (FRMV) has a Close Combat Support Weapon (CCSW) and Mk-19mm grenade launcher.

Seamless integration is an extremely popular marketing term used in various promotional materials to describe multiple tightly integrated products or services. This does not literally have to be “seamless” but is often marketed as such anyway. It is most often used by the software and technology companies but can also be used by most other industries. In reality this often implies vendor lock-in and proprietary protocols.

The A105 road is an A road in London, England. It runs from Canonbury , in between the boroughs of Highbury and Dalston, to Enfield. The road is 8 miles (13km) long.

Part of the road forms Green Lanes, one of the longest streets in London, while the A105 also serves as the primary access route to the Shopping City mall.

Colton is an electoral district of the House of Assembly in the Australian state of South Australia. It is a 14.2km² urban electorate on Adelaide’s western beaches, taking in the suburbs of Fulham, Fulham Gardens, Grange, Henley Beach, Henley Beach South, Kidman Park as well as parts of Findon, Lockleys and Seaton.

Colton was created in the 1991 electoral distribution as a nominal seat for the Australian Labor Party, replacing the abolished Henley. It was first contested at the 1993 state election, where it was won in a large swing to the Liberal Party by former Adelaide City Council Lord Mayor Steve Condous, recording 57.7% of the two-party preferred vote. This was reduced in 1997 to 51%, and upon Condou’s retirement, it was captured by Paul Caica for the ALP with a 5.6% swing.

The electoral district is named after Mary Colton, who arrived in Adelaide in 1839 and worked for the welfare of women and children. She was the President of the Women’s Suffrage League, and lived to see the introduction of equal voting rights for women in 1894.

LeRoy Bach was involved in the recording of Wilco’s 1999 album Summerteeth, and was named an official member of the group before the release of 2002’s Yankee Hotel Foxtrot. In January of 2004, Wilco announced on the band’s web site that Bach was leaving the band.

Previously Bach was involved with The Dishes, 5ive Style and leader of Uptighty, a premier Chicago funk band. He performed in “The Shaggs: Philosophy of the World” playing guitar at the Lookingglass Theatre in Chicago. He also performed in Beth Orton’s band as bass player, on her 2006 UK and US tour, promoting Comfort of Strangers.

Bach also played in a well received college town band in Champaign Urbana Illinois, named The Bowery Boys. Their only release was George Jones vs. Godzilla.

A ski school is an establishment that trains skiers. The modern version of the ski school was invented by the Austrian ski pioneer Hannes Schneider in the early 1920s when he formalized instruction methods and established these methods as teaching principles for all ski instructors at his school.

In alpine skiing in North America, many resorts have their own ski school, whereas in Europe, a resort may have many different private ski schools. All instructors are trained and certified by their national organizations (i.e. in Canada the Canadian Ski Instructors Alliance), which may certify their instructors in an ‘international’ level, which is overseen by the International Ski Instructors Alliance. In the maxilla, occasionally two additional canals are present in the middle line of the palatine process; they are termed the foramina of Scarpa, and when present transmit the nasopalatine nerves, the left passing through the anterior, and the right through the posterior canal.
